Process Control System Requirements System Identification: ICD : Interface Control Document; SDD-Sol (or any system description document) System requirements System Owner Deliverables: I/O list (IO-list_CDS_EL_v1.xlsx) Equipment wiring diagram; Functional description (https://confluence.esss.lu.se/display/CRYOM/Functional+Analysis) P&ID (according to the ESS naming convention) Process Control System Deliverables PCO Deliverables: Electrical diagram; PLC system (PLC code + PLC equipment according to ESS-0101132) EPICS integration (IOC HW + OPI panel): Alarm manager; Data Storage (Slow Data Acquisition).

Documentation and guideline Electric diagram: ESS Approved Electrical Standard Components: ESS-0102876 Documentation of Technical Systems delivered to ESS (ESS-0094090) ESS guideline and hardware: Creating EPICS control software and IOC for a system (Naming service, CCDB, IOC factory, Cable DB) ESS Guideline for PLC Code Development: ESS-0058761 ESS naming convention: ESS-0000757 ESS Cryo Naming convention: ESS-0061612 IOC Standard hardware: Dell Poweredge R330 Dell 1U/2U static rails ESS Standardised PLC Equipment : ESS-0101132 PLC network hardware: Siemens Scalance X212-2; Siemens Scalance X204-2 IOC network hardware: D-Link DGS 1016D
